Is 16455907 a prime number?
It is possible to find out using mathematical methods whether a given integer is a prime number or not.
No, 16 455 907 is not a prime number.
For example, 16 455 907 can be divided by 13: 16 455 907 / 13 = 1 265 839.
For 16 455 907 to be a prime number, it would have been required that 16 455 907 has only two divisors, i.e., itself and 1.
